Global Export of Machinery for Liquefying Air or Other Gases by Country

In 2023, China dominated the global export of machinery for liquefying air or other gases, holding a substantial volume of 40.116 million kilograms with a modest year-on-year growth of 5.55%. Notable increases were observed in Indonesia with a staggering growth of 491.28% and South Korea at 104.42%, reflecting a boost in these nations’ export capacities. In contrast, Germany and Japan experienced declines of 11.08% and 7.5% respectively, indicating market share challenges. The overall trend shows a mix of emerging exporters with robust growth like Slovenia and Croatia, while traditional leaders such as Germany face pressures.
